I was in a similar situation - I work in IT, but only
program in Java for fun at the moment. You say you
want problem-solving suggestions. Can you think of
any computer-related problems you would like solved?
Everybody has little irritations when working with
computers. Maybe you've been looking for a calendar
application with all the functionality you want? A
timer that will remind you when your favourite tv
programs start? A system for organising your CDs?
Don't worry about it having been done before. There's
loads of resources available, like these forums. I've
learnt loads by poring through the APIs. Start with
something simple, and work your way up if you want.
Right now, I'm working on a swing app which takes a
lot of parameters in a form, and outputs an HTML
template - solves a time-consuming problem for me,
but probably not much use to anyone else!
If you haven't got any ideas straight off, try doing
the homework exercises posted on these forums
(probably best not to spoonfeed the answers though!),
or look at the Java > Student Projects section of
this website:
http://mindprod.com/index.html#MENU
If you're feeling ambitious, this site
(http://acm.uva.es/problemset/) has a large set of
non-language-specific java challenges, but they're

  • I will soon be purchasing a new PC running Windows 7. I need to know how to migrate my iTunes Library and apple devices to the PC. Is there a previously published support document on this topic? Thank You.

    I will soon be purchasing a new PC running Windows 7. I need to know how to migrate my iTunes Library and apple devices to the PC. Is there a previously published support document on this topic? Thank You.

    Connect a blank powered external drive to the PC.
    Right click on the Disk in the File manager and choose format: exFAT 
    (if it's a XP machine, first install exFAT from Microsoft and reboot)
    navigate to your user account folders on the PC and drag and drop copy (or copy and paste) to the external drive.
    (if a program has your files, then export them out first)
    Hook up the drive to the Mac, and transfer files to the desktop or to their same appropritate folders.
    Import photo's into iPhoto program, import music into iTunes etc and they will manage those files.
    You can continue to use the external exFAT drive between Mac's and PC's
    Do not format the drive NTFS or FAT, NTFS can't be written too by the Mac and FAT can't hold over 4GB sized files.
    If you format exFAT on the Mac, it likely won't work correctly on the  PC.
    "Migration" type programs are a utter waste of time and effort between PC's and Mac's for the fact that only certain files (and no programs or anything else) will work between them, also it's a hassle and takes too long. So don't even bother with it.

  • I need to know how to copy pictures to a cd with the captions showing, elements 8 and windows 7

    I need to know how to copy
    pictures to a cd with the captions showing, elements 8, windows 7

    Here are some suggestions.  Perhaps others will have even better ideas.
    1 -- for viewing on a Windows computer,  you can experiment with making a PSE Organizer slide show creation in which you specify to show the captions. Then save the Output of the slide show as a WMV file that the recipient could play on a computer with Windows Media Player.
    If you have a DVD burner on your PC, you can also use that WMV file as input to the Windows 7 DVD Maker program for making a TV playable DVD. And if your recipient(s) who will view on a computer have DVD readers, you could make video DVDs playable on computers or TV DVD players instead of using CDs.
    The limitations of this approach are that this wmv file you create is really a video file so
    -- it advances photo slides at the rate specified when you create the slide show
    -- the choices to save a wmv file are not very high resolution so that recipients who have high resolution monitors will not see the photo images are not getting the benefit of seeing the photos at their best
    -- your recipients can't print from this video slide show
    2 An entirely different approach is to
    -- For each individual photo, make a copy of the photo file and depending on how high resolution your originals you might want to resize down to monitor viewing sizes.
    -- Then use the PSE Editor Text Tool to place the caption on a layer above the photo. (I think that you could display the existing caption and then do a copy and paste so that you don't need to retype everything.)
    -- You should save this photo copy with the text as a uniquely named JPEG file. Use the file names to control the sequence in which you want the viewer to see the photos.  (Don't save as a PSD because others probably can't read the PSD format).
    -- Then use your computers CD burning software to burn a folder containing all those jpeg files with the captions to CD
    This approach is a bit of work for each photo and you did not say how many photo files you will be doing. However,
    -- computer users should be able to display  the jpegs as high resolution photos on their computer as well as optionally print from those photo files
    -- many TV DVD players can play (display) jpg files from a CD disc which also gives recipients the opportunity to view the photos on their larger TV screen
    Process 2 may seem complicated but once you get started I think it will be more of a production line.
